My Concealer Hacks!

When concealing a pimple, first use a green concealer, then cover the area with a concealer that matches your skin tone perfectly. Cancel out a pimple’s redness by applying green concealer with a clean brush to only the pimple (not the skin around it) to avoid spreading the bacteria. Then, use a cotton swab to dab on a high-coverage liquid concealer that matches your skin tone to camouflage the pimple. Blend it into the surrounding skin and finish with setting powder.

If you find yourself without concealer, place a small dot of liquid foundation on the area, wait a few minutes for the formula to set, and then lightly blend it out. The trick is to wait until the foundation dries and thickens a bit (it will eventually reach the consistency of concealer) before trying to blend it. If you blend it too soon, the foundation will be sheer and rub off, leaving you with very little coverage.

Know what issues different colors of concealer fix. Peach shades cancel out blue circles or bruising, green hide red blemishes, and yellow-toned concealers correct almost all uneven skin tones.

Make your lipstick pop and prevent the color from bleeding by lining the outside of your lips with a fine-tip brush and a bit of concealer. You’ll be amazed at how sharp your lips will look afterward.

Find the Perfect Foundation for you!

THE Trick To Finding Your Perfect Foundation Shade!

Looking for the right foundation is more than just matching the shade to your complexion on your jawline. You have to know your skin’s undertone color in order to pick the right colors for you. Here’s how to find yours:

1.  Cool Undertone: Look at your wrists. If you have a cool undertone, the veins on your wrist are mostly blue and purple. You have pink hues and you tend to look better in silver jewelry than gold jewelry. You want to look for a foundation that has a rose/red or blue base.

2.  Warm Undertone: If you have a warm undertone, the veins on your wrists appear green and you have yellow/gold/peach hues. You look better in gold jewelry than silver jewelry. You want to look for a foundation with a yellow or gold base.

3.  Neutral Undertone: If you have a neutral undertone, your wrists are a mix of greens, purples, and blues. You have a mix of golden and pinkish hues and you look good in both gold and silver jewelry. You can wear either a warm undertone foundation or a cool undertone foundation. You can let the season decide for your shade, if it’s summer and you have a slight tan, go for a warm undertone foundation. You can also let the shade of your skin decide what tone of foundation to wear.

How To Correct Dark Under Eye Circles!

The trick is to cover up the dark circles correctly before you conceal.

1.  Hydrate! Before applying foundation or concealer, make sure the under eye ear is fully hydrated with a good moisturizer or eye cream. The makes sure that the concealer will fully blend.

2.  Apply a peach/orange concealer under the eye. Color theory! The opposite color of blue (usually the shade under our eyes) on the color wheel is orange. Therefore, they cancel each other out. Make sure you blend out with your finger.

3.  Go light in color. Use a concealer shade that’s a shade or two lighter than your skin tone. This will make your eyes appear much brighter.

4.  Blend all over your eye. Most people neglect to apply concealer all over the eye area, from the ocular bone to the inner corner of the eye. This is essential in maximizing the coverage of dark eyes.

5.  Apply your foundation after concealing. Make sure you apply translucent powder underneath your eye so you don’t darken the area you just lightened.

Makeup Tips When Wearing Glasses

Fun styles of glasses are very trendy right now.  But, it can be spoiled if you don’t apply your eye makeup correctly to accent the look.

Here are my top six tips on how to wear makeup with glasses.

1.  Use a deep color eyeliner. Pick colors such as navy or plum, instead of black eyeliner. These colors will help brighten your eyes. You could even add a little bit of sparkle. These colors are bold enough while giving you a trendy look.

2.  Use more neutral eye shadow colors. This will help to keep your eyes from looking heavy in glasses. Your glasses is an added frame to your face, you don’t want to overpower your eye area.

3.  Use concealer! You want brighten up your under eye area, especially when wearing glasses. They can magnify your dark circles and make them more obvious.

4.  Make sure you shape and fill in your eyebrows! Although your glasses make cover your eyebrows, you still want to fill them in because they will frame your glasses, as well as your face.

5.  Try a bold eyeliner. Eyeliners are great because they can change the shape of your eye, especially a bold cat eye. Keep the intensity near the lash line, this will help your eyes stand out within your glasses. This is especially fun when one is wearing frameless glasses.

6.  Go for a bold lip! Balance is key here. If you wearing a pair of statement glasses, play it up with a bold lip color.

How to Flawlessly Apply Beauty Products

I have come up with a list of beauty products that everyone should use daily along with the tips on how to flawless apply the products.

 Here are some tips on how to use each of the following products correctly:

1. Remove your eye makeup using gentle downward motions. This helps keep your lashes intact and is more gentle around your eyes. Rubbing your eyes from side to side can cause pre-mature wrinkles.

2.  Apply moisturizer starting from the center of your face and moving outward. Use upward and outward and outward circular motions. You want to avoid pulling your skin down, it can contribute to sagging over time.

3.  Apply your foundation from the center of your face and blend outwards. Applying your base this way keeps the brightest part of your face, which should be the center of your face, the focus.Apply an extra layer of setting powder on your T-zone. This area tends to be more oily, using more translucent powder in these areas will absorb the excess oil.

4.  When applying mascara on your bottom lashes, hold your mascara wand vertically and slowly coat your lower lashes.  This prevents your mascara want from smearing onto your under eye area when applying mascara horizontally.

5.  Curl your hair with alternating curls; curl your hair inwards and outwards. This creates alternating direction of movement, giving a more natural look.

6. Hold your hairspray at least 6 inches away from your hair before spraying. If you hold your hairspray too close, you will have crunchy hair and you will have stiff hair. Holding your hairspray further away gently mists the strand of your hair.

Tips for Mascara Do’s & Don’ts!

Mascara is one of the main beauty products that most women can’t live without.

We have completed the top 6 Do’s and Don’ts of mascara to help you master the application of mascara.

1.  Do apply mascara from the base of your lashes to the tips. Try to wiggle the wand as you apply the mascara from the base to the tips. The wiggling helps separate your lashes to prevent clumping. Make sure you add coats of mascara before each layer dries, this prevents clumping.

2.  Do apply mascara after you apply eyeshadow and eyeliner. Putting on mascara before you apply eye makeup will lead to flaking and smearing.

3.  Do check for smudges after you apply mascara. Sometimes smudges happen. If you happen to get mascara smudges, wait until it dries and gently wipe it off. If the mascara is still wet, then it will smear when you wipe it off.

4. Don’t curl your lashes after applying mascara. Curl your lashes beforehand. Curling your lashes after you apply mascara can pull out your natural lashes and make them look unnaturally bent.

5.  Don’t “pump” your mascara wand. The in and out motion forces air into tube, causing the mascara to dry out quickly. Instead, swirl the mascara wand within the tube to get more product.

6.  Don’t judge the mascara by the price tag. Drugstore makeup can be just as good, if not better.

New Year Makeup Don’ts

1.  Don’t overdo your eyebrows! Eyebrows that are overly drawn on, overly thin, strongly arched, or too thick can make you look older than what you actually are. Fuller brows makes you look younger, thinner brows makes you look older.

2. Don’t overdo shine and glitter! Too much can look like shine.

3. Don’t over moisturize your eyes! Too much moisturizer causes your concealer and foundation to spread throughout the day.

4. Don’t put on too much lip gloss! Too much lip gloss can cause your lipstick and lip liner to bleed outside your lip line. It will also require you to touch up your lips more frequently.

5. Don’t skip lip color, even if it’s tinted lip balm! Lips can brighten up a face, even with no makeup on.

Tip: smaller lips looks best with bright colors and fuller lips looks best with softer colors.

How to Get the Perfect Wing Eyeliner

How to get the Perfect Wing Eyeliner Dramatic wing eyeliner is the perfect eye makeup for the holidays. Your outfit is not complete without the makeup to match.

Perfecting the look might be tricky to master however, here are some simple tips to help you create the alluring and sultry look of wing eyeliner.

1) Apply pencil eyeliner. Start by applying pencil eyeliner to your upper lash line. Try to make the line as thin as possible. Start at the inner corner and with making small strokes complete the line to the outer corner.

2) Measure for perfection. Using your pencil, hold it at the end point of the bottom lash line. Point the pencil at a diagonal upward so it almost looks like a continuation of your lower lash line.

Tip: If you have a hooded eyelid, you will need to angle your wing more outward than upward to help to avoid the hooded part of your lid.

3) Draw your wing. Using the guided line your just visualized with your pencil draw your wing line. I should be about a 45 degree angle and towards your eyebrow. When completed it should look like an extension of your lower lash line.

4) Find the middle of your eye. Draw a straight line from the tip of your wing to the middle of your eyelid.

5) Fill in your line. Using your pencil fill in the line you just created from the line to your eyelashes. Make sure to fill in that entire area.

6) Complete the look. Thicken the line at the inner eyelid to make it appear as though the wing is gradually getting thinner naturally. Fill in with your pencil if needed, again using short strokes.

Your dramatic wing eyeliner is now complete!
